Spices from India: The Soul of Every Dish
When people think of India, the first aroma that comes to mind is spice. But Indian spices are more than heat—they are the very soul of Indian cooking, adding complexity, color, and character to every meal. From the sun-kissed plantations of Kerala to the lush fields of the northeast, every region brings its unique touch:
Cardamom from Kerala: Known as the “Queen of Spices,” Indian green cardamom is fragrant, sweet, and slightly spicy—a must in both savory curries and decadent desserts.
Black Pepper from Malabar: Once worth its weight in gold, Malabar black pepper is bold and pungent—a staple on tables worldwide.
Turmeric from Tamil Nadu: Vibrant, earthy, and with a deep golden hue, Indian turmeric is prized for both flavor and well-being.
Cumin, Cloves, Cinnamon, Mustard Seeds: Each Indian region produces treasures that make their way into kitchens from Casablanca to Canberra.

Spices of Neighboring Lands: Diversity by Proximity
India’s neighboring countries—Nepal, Bangladesh, Sri Lanka, Myanmar (Burma), and even Afghanistan—have their own spice stories, often interwoven with India’s. Here are some highlights:
Sri Lanka: World-renowned for its unique, delicate Ceylon cinnamon, clove crops, and pepper.
Nepal: Grows wild Timur pepper (a zesty cousin of Sichuan pepper) and ginger that appear in both local and global markets.
Bangladesh: Famous for fiery chili and mustard seed cultivation, lending heat and character to Bengali cuisine.
Myanmar: Robust ginger, turmeric, and bay leaves are common, supporting both home cooking and export needs.
Afghanistan: Supply rich saffron, prized dried herbs (like dill and mint), and robust cumin.

Let’s Not Forget the Flavorful Questions about Indian Spices in General…
Which Indian spices are most versatile internationally? Black pepper, cumin, turmeric, cardamom, coriander, and ginger are global stars found in everything from spice rubs to baked treats, teas to wellness tonics.
Can Indian spices be part of a healthy lifestyle? Absolutely! Spices like turmeric, ginger, cardamom, and fennel are renowned for their digestive, anti-inflammatory, and antioxidant properties. They’re used for herbal teas, remedies, and even modern supplements.
